Elsa Speak is a language learning application that makes use of AI technology to assist you in learning how to improve your pronunciation, vocabulary and grammar. It was launched in the year 2019, and its design team includes language experts, tech specialists and data scientists.
The app uses technology for speech recognition that is powered through deep learning algorithm that provide immediate feedback and aid in acquiring English. It offers bite-sized lessons, short tests, and trackers to help you maximize your progress in learning languages.
ELSA Speak’s pronunciation lessons offer video clips of native English speakers demonstrating the correct shape of their mouth and tongue placement to say different sounds correctly. After practicing with common words using those sounds, you’ll be able to receive instant feedback on your pronunciation.
These lessons are ideal for both beginners and intermediates who want to improve their English speaking skills. Additionally, there’s a thriving community of learners and you can also book private tutors one-on-one to improve your learning.
The app also comes with a pronunciation test that provides recommendations and an extensive analysis of the results. These recommendations are color coded by color, with green marking good pronunciation, yellow highlighting okay-ish and red indicating troublesome.
